Suprema nabs innovative product award at MIPS

Categories Access Control  |  Biometrics News  |  Trade Notes
 

Suprema has just won an award for best innovative product in ‘protection, security and fire safety’ from the MIPS conference in Moscow for one of its access control and visitor management systems.

The awards for technical solutions ‘best innovative product’ is held annually within MIPS and winner’s equipment is listed in a governmental list of recommended products, which means these companies can sell directly to equipment installers and end-users without going through lengthy certification processes.

MIPS is an exhibition devoted to security safety and the fire safety industry, held annually in Moscow.

“We are very proud to receive such [a] prestigious award, which recognizes both technological and practical innovations in access control systems that we provide.” Jae Won Lee, Suprema’s president said. “In my opinion, the biometric market is currently in the flowering stage and there is more potential and possibility of pioneering the niche markets. Therefore, we will stay committed in developing technologies and expand our products’ portfolio in order to increase competitiveness in overseas markets.”

Reported previously, Suprema had a powerful year in 2012. The company recently announced that its 2012 revenue rose 25% year-on-year and its net profit increased 148% from 2011. According to the company, the strong growth of security systems over the company’s worldwide sales channel made a major contribution to the company’s success. Also to be owed some credit is the surging demand for face recognition and its identification solution for government sectors.
